The creators of Fortnite will donate all the benefits of the next few days (from today, March 20, 2022, until April 3) to organizations such as Unicef and Acnur to support the people of Ukraine. This was announced by the game’s developer, Epic Games, which will work in partnership with Direct Help, the United Nations Children’s Fund (Unicef), the United Nations World Food Program (Unwp) and the United Nations Agency United Nations for Refugees (UNHCR).
Through these organizations, Epic Games will seek to provide medical and legal assistance, food, water, essential items, and shelter. It will be joined by Microsoft, which will also contribute and donate all net proceeds from the sale of Fortnite content through the Xbox and Microsoft Store during the same period.
The well-known Fortnite paVos, gift battle passes, cosmetic packs already available (such as Void Dweller), access to Fortnite Clubs, even those made through a physical store such as buying a paVos card, among other purchases, will be destined to the Ukrainian government.
This will not affect the ‘Support a Creator’ program, but Epic Games invites members of the aforementioned program to contribute to their own cause.
